WebHow do you waterproof a concrete block retaining wall? Start By: Waterproofing Preparation: thoroughly cleaning the retaining wall once the wall has been exposed by excavation.; To fill any gaps, bag the wall by using sand & cement mix. Let dry. Detail the footing with Geotextile Bandage .; Apply two coats of Liquid Rubber waterproof … WebDec 6, 2016 - Explore Greg Carpenter's board "cement bag retaining wall" on Pinterest. WebApr 7, 2024 · You can pick up an 80 lb bag of concrete for around $5 to $8 each . Each bag has a dimension of approximately 20.5” x 14” x 4” thick. When stacked to build walls the face of each bag that is showing is typically the 20.5” x 4” face, or .57 square feet. This means you are spending between $8 and $14 per square foot when building with ... WebD.
